Row limitations in Reports

Report size is measured by the number of database rows retrieved for a report. The number of rows that must be retrieved for a report may be greater than the number of rows displayed.

Report results are truncated if they exceed the following row limitations. These limits are enforced for performance reasons. Limits for retrieved rows are consistent across all NetSuite reports, with higher limits for reports executed in the background, such as scheduled, emailed, and exported reports.

The limits for retrieved rows per report are:

  • 100,000 rows — for a report executed on demand
  • 1,000,000 rows — for a report executed in the background (like scheduled or emailed reports)
